Urban "Tony" Praught, Silvis, died Wednesday, November 28, 2012 at Trinity Rock Island. Funeral services are 10:00 AM Monday at St. Anne Catholic Church, East Moline. Entombment is in St. Mary's Mausoleum, East Moline. Visitation is 2:00-5:00PM Sunday at Van Hoe Funeral Home Ltd., East Moline, where a rosary will be recited at 2PM. Memorials may be made to Michael J. Fox Foundation or the Alzheimer's Foundation. Tony was born April 10, 1933 in Grand River, Prince Edward Island, Canada, the son of Sanctinus and Minnie (Peters) Praught. He married Marie Rose Eliana Bray, on March 7, 1964 at St. Mary's Catholic Church, East Moline. He retired as a maintenance welder from John Deere Harvester Works, East Moline. He enjoyed wintering with his wife in Clearwater, FL. Tony served in the Canadian Army during the Korean Conflict. Mr. Praught enjoyed horse races, gardening, and playing cards. Survivors include his wife, Marie; sons and daughters-in-law, Bryan and Andrea Praught, Naperville, IL, Joseph and Michelle Praught, Eldridge, IA and Jerome and Molly Praught, Moline; ten grandchildren; sisters, Evelyn Raspa, North Carolina, Gladys Panzl, Lillian Rogers, both of Canada, Irene Conn, New York and Trudy DeLarosa, East Moline; brothers, Jack Praught and Bill Praught, Canada. In addition to his parents Sanctinus and Minnie Praught, Tony is preceded in death by two brothers, Frank and Wilbert Praught and a sister Edith Whitney.
